本款php 5.3環境配置方法是利用Apache2.2.16+PHP5.3.3+MySQL5.1.49的配置哦,下面來看看安裝配置教程哦。
本款php教程 5.3環境配置方法是利用apache2.2.16+php5.3.3+mysql教程5.1.49的配置哦,下面來看看安裝配置教程哦。
第一步:下載安裝的檔案
1. mysql:下載地址mysql-5.1.49-win32.msi;
2. apache: 下載地址httpd-2.2.16-win32-x86-openssl-0.9.8o.msi;
3. php5.3.3 下載地址php-5.3.3-win32-vc6-x86注意:一定要下載php-5.3.3-win32-vc6-x86版本
的,不要下載php-5.3.3-nts-win32-vc6-x86版本,更不要下載vc9版本的,因為他是iis伺服器安裝版本。
第二步:安裝檔案
1. 在要安裝的磁碟建一個檔案夾(筆者的做法是在d盤的根目錄下建立一個php檔案夾d:php)。
2. 安裝apache伺服器,安裝完成後的目錄結果是:d:phpapache。
3. 把下載的php-5.3.3-win32-vc6-x86解壓的d:php目錄中,可以把檔案夾的名字改短,結果d:phpphp5
4. 安裝mysql資料庫教程,它的安裝和一般情況一樣。筆者把他安裝在(d:phpmysql)和php同目錄。
第三步:配置php5.3.3
1. 配置php5.3.3,開啟php安裝目錄(筆者是d:phpphp5)可以看到目錄下有兩個這樣的檔案php.ini- development和php.ini-production,第一個是開發使用的設定檔,第二個是標準的生產環境的配置。
2. 選擇php.ini-development複製一份到同目錄下,並改名為php.ini使用文本工具開啟,尋找extension_dir,可以
看到兩個,選擇on windows:下面的那個並去得前面的分號修改為extension_dir = "d:/php/php5/ext",讀者根
據自己的目錄結構配置,目的是找到和php.ini同目錄下的ext檔案夾中的擴充庫。
3. 尋找extension=php_,去掉extension=php_curl.dll、extension=php_gd2.dll、extension=php_mbstring.dll、
extension=php_mysql.dll、extension=php_mysqli.dll、extension=php_pdo_mysql.dll、extension=php_xmlrpc.dll前面
的分號。尋找short_open_tag = off把它修改成short_open_tag = on,讓其支援短標籤。
4. 複製php5ts.dll檔案到windows/system32目錄下,只有php-5.3.3-win32-vc6-x86版本中才有php5ts.dll
php-5.3.3-nts-win32-vc6-x86版本是沒有的。
第四步:配置apache
1. 開啟apache目錄下conf目錄中的httpd.conf檔案,尋找#loadmodule,在其末尾處大概是128行的地方
添加:
loadmodule php5_module "d:/php/php5/php5apache2_2.dll"
phpinidir "d:/php/php5"
addtype application/x-httpd-php .php
addtype application/x-httpd-php .htm
addtype application/x-httpd-php .html
目錄結構根據使用者自己目錄配置。
2. 尋找directoryindex index.html 將其修改成directoryindex index.php default.php index.html index.htm default.html
default.htm
3. 尋找documentroot將其修改為指向你需要放置web檔案的檔案夾上(筆者在d:/php目錄中建立了一個
www檔案夾)所以documentroot就是documentroot "d:/php/www",讀者可以根據自己配置來修改。
4. 尋找)
第五步:測試php+apache+mysql是否配置成功
1. 開啟mysql在mysql中建立一個新資料庫和表。(筆者是userinfo資料庫和users表就有id和name兩個欄位)
測試嗎?簡單就好,呵呵!!
2. 在上面建立的www檔案夾中建立一個index.php檔案使用editplus或者其他文本工具開啟。
3. 寫入:
複製代碼 代碼如下:
$db_host = "localhost";
$db_user = "root";
$db_pass = "root";
$db_name = "userinfo";
mysql_connect($db_host,$db_user,$db_pass);
mysql_select_db($db_name);
mysql_query("set names gb2312");
$sql = "select * from users";
$result = mysql_query($sql);
while($data=mysql_fetch_array($result)){
echo "------------------------";
echo $data['id']."
";
echo $data['name']."
";
}
mysql_close();
?>
4.啟動apache伺服器,在瀏覽器輸入http://www.bKjia.c0m斷行符號。
如果看到:表示我們大功告成了!祝賀祝賀!
http://www.bkjia.com/PHPjc/632364.htmlwww.bkjia.comtruehttp://www.bkjia.com/PHPjc/632364.htmlTechArticle本款php 5.3環境配置方法是利用Apache2.2.16+PHP5.3.3+MySQL5.1.49的配置哦,下面來看看安裝配置教程哦。 本款php教程 5.3環境配置方法是利用apache2...